1.Patients irrespective to gender, caste, religion and socio-economic status between the age group of 20 years to 60 years.
2.Patients having four or more classical signs and symptoms of Sthaulya.
3.BMI more than 25 kg/m2
4.Patients fulfilling criteria of Dyslipidemia according to guidelines of National Cholesterol Education Program (NCEP).
1.Age of patient less than 20 years and more than 60 years.
2.Patients having major illness like cardiac diseases etc & also the involvement of other systemic disorders.
3.Patients having Sthaulya due to genetics, pregnancy, drug induced, Cushingâ??s syndrome, hypothyroidism and due to other hormonal disorders.
4.Known case of polycystic ovarian disease.
